What is Ranthambore National Park?
Ranthambore is one of India’s premier tiger reserves, a former royal hunting ground of dry forest, lakes and an ancient fort east of Jaipur, famous for sightings of wild Bengal tigers, leopards, deer and birds.
How far is Ranthambore from Jaipur?
Ranthambore is about 3 to 3.5 hours from Jaipur; day tours include transport and a guided jeep or canter safari, though an overnight stay gives the best chance of a tiger sighting.
Can you see tigers at Ranthambore?
Yes — Ranthambore is one of the best places in India to see wild Bengal tigers, though sightings are never guaranteed; the cooler October–March months and multiple safaris improve your chances.
